Hydrochloric acid and magnesium carbonate react according to the following equation:
2HCL+MgCO3--> Mgcl2+H2O+CO2
(A) when 0.84g of MgCO3 reacts with excess HCL,what is the mass of MgCL2 that will be formed?
(B) if the amount of MgCL2 obtained is only 0.750g,calculate the percentage yield.
